Saint-Laurent
Saint-Laurent is a commune in the Côtes-d'Armor department of the region of Brittany in northwestern France.Photo: Rosine-nicolas, CC BY-SA 3.0.
- Type: Village with 512 residents
- Description: commune in Côtes-d’Armor, France
- Also known as: “Brolan”, “Saint-Laurent, Côtes-d’Armor”, and “Sant-Laorañs”
